In the context of the global push to transition to renewable energy, can renewable energy replace diesel generators as backup power for data centers?
The Importance of Backup Power in Data Centers
For data centers, even a few seconds of downtime can result in data loss, service interruption and significant financial losses. Therefore, data centers need uninterruptible power supplies to keep running efficiently. Diesel generators have long been the preferred solution for data center backup power. Known for their reliability, fast start-up times and proven performance, diesel generators are often used as the last line of defense in the event of a grid power failure.
The Rise of Renewable Energy in Data Centers
In recent years, more and more data centers are using renewable energy sources such as solar, wind and hydroelectric power. Google, Amazon and Microsoft have all been in the news for investing in renewable energy projects to power their facilities. These changes are not only in the context of environmental responsibility and compliance with global carbon reduction targets, but also to address long-term costs. However, while renewable energy has made a significant contribution to securing power for data centers, it still faces many limitations in providing reliable backup power.
Limitations of Renewable Energy as Backup Power
1.Intermittency: Solar and wind energy are inherently intermittent and very dependent on weather conditions. Cloudy days or low wind periods can significantly reduce energy output, making it difficult to rely on these energy sources as an emergency backup.
2.Storage Costs: For renewable energy to be available for backup energy, it must be paired with large-scale battery storage systems. Despite advances in battery technology, high up-front costs and limited lifespan remain non-negligible barriers.
3.Startup Time: The ability to quickly restore power is critical in emergency situations. Diesel generators can be up and running in seconds, ensuring uninterrupted power to the data center and avoiding damage from power outages.
4.Space and Infrastructure: The adoption of renewable energy back-up systems typically requires significant space and infrastructure, which may be difficult for urban or space-constrained data center facilities.
Hybrid Power Solutions: The Middle Ground
Many data centers have not completely abandoned the use of diesel generators, opting instead for hybrid systems. This system combines renewable energy with diesel or gas generators to optimize efficiency and reduce emissions without compromising reliability, while ensuring a high level of reliability and durability.
For example, during normal operation, solar or wind power can provide most of the power, while diesel generators are kept on standby to provide back-up power during blackouts or peak demand. This approach offers the advantages of both – enhancing sustainability and ensuring fast response times.
The Continued Relevance of Diesel Generators
Despite the popularity of renewable energy sources, diesel generators remain a key component of data center power strategies. The reliability, scalability and independence from weather conditions make diesel generators indispensable, especially for Tier III and Tier IV data centers that require 99.999% uptime.
In addition, through the optimization of various technologies and configurations, modern diesel generators have become more environmentally friendly, with advanced emission control technologies and compatibility with low-sulfur and biofuels.
